Josh Bilicki Running Six NASCAR Xfinity Series Events for Alpha Prime Racing

Josh Bilicki, who will run part-time in the NASCAR Cup Series for Spire Motorsports in 2022, will also join Alpha Prime Racing for a half-dozen NASCAR Xfinity Series events, the team announced on Thursday.

The 26-year-old will make his Alpha Prime Racing debut at Circuit of The Americas on March 26th, alongside eight-time Indianapolis 500 starter Sage Karam. The majority of sponsorship for the effort will come from Insurance King, a long-time partner of Bilicki.

“I’m incredibly excited to join Alpha Prime Racing for multiple races throughout the 2022 season, as I truly believe this will compliment my Cup program with Spire Motorsports.  I’ve always looked forward to racing the road courses in the NASCAR Xfinity Series because I truly believe that we can score an upset win, much like Jeremy Clements in 2017 at Road America,” said Bilicki. “In addition to the road courses, we have several ovals on our schedule at some of my favorite tracks.”

“Of course, none of this would be possible without the support of Insurance King and the rest of our great partners.  Insurance King has had my back since 2019 and has stuck around through rough times and good times.  We’re ready to get to work!”

Bilicki’s NASCAR Xfinity Series schedule will consist of four road course events, as well as two oval events.

“To think all of this started with a Facebook message,” said Dan Block, President of Insurance King. “Josh Bilicki is one of the hardest working people I have come to know. He has been behind the scenes creating paint schemes, hero cards, and seeking out new sponsors. Josh has done an amazing job marketing Insurance King, and we are proud to continue our teamwork into the 2022 NASCAR season.”

In 152 starts across NASCAR’s top-three series, Bilicki has recorded a single top-10 finish in the NASCAR Cup Series at Daytona International Speedway.

“Josh is one of the most underrated drivers in NASCAR. He’s done a great job the last few years on underfunded teams – something I know a whole lot about,” said Tommy Joe Martins, Co-owner of Alpha Prime Racing. “At road courses, he’s flat out a top-level driver, so his schedule with Alpha Prime Racing should be a perfect fit to showcase his talent. We’re very excited to have him.”

Bilicki joins the quickly-growing driver lineup of Alpha Prime Racing, which is scheduled to include Tommy Joe Martins, Caesar Bacarella, Rajah Caruth, Ryan Ellis, Sage Karam, Kaz Grala, and Howie DiSavino III between the team’s two entries.
